Abstract

This study aims to analyze, genealogically, a sort of introductory topology of the problems of government at the thought of Foucault, especially as regards the conditions of possibility and the most relevant features of the invention of the concept biopolitics. What is the purpose here is not the simple application of the concepts in their historical perspectives, but to make the mapping of the concepts, the course on Foucault.
